Lead / Principal Mechanical Design Engineer North Carolina – Garner/Raleigh or Battleboro Custom Automation & Packaging Machinery I’m supporting a North Carolina manufacturer that designs, engineers, and builds fully custom automation and packaging systems in-house. They are hiring a Lead / Principal Mechanical Design Engineer to take full ownership of machine development — from concept and prototyping through final testing and customer delivery. This is not a task-taking role. Their VP and Director want a true technical leader who can drive mechanical development, make decisions, and guide projects without micromanagement. Location Options This role can sit at either: Raleigh, NC Relocation assistance + sign-on bonus. Immediate interviews and facility tours. What You Will Lead Full lifecycle mechanical design of custom and standard automation/packaging machinery using SolidWorks and structured Engineering Development / Stage-Gate processes. Technical ownership of projects: schedule and run design reviews, coordinate with manufacturing, and control the mechanical development path. Prototype & build leadership: Work with machinists, fabricators, and assembly technicians to validate, refine, and improve designs. Cross-functional integration: Collaborate closely with Controls Engineering, Product Line Managers, R&D, and Service to ensure designs are reliable, manufacturable, and field-supportable. R&D pipeline execution: Provide senior horsepower needed to launch new machine concepts waiting for development bandwidth. Mentorship & influence: Coach mid-level engineers, elevate design standards, and set the benchmark for mechanical engineering excellence. Create and manage 3D CAD models, layouts, BOMs, and detailed drawings. Apply strong understanding of motors, actuators, pneumatics, sensors, drives, and automation components to guide mechanical decisions. Lead prototype builds, debugging, and final machine testing. Ensure project compliance with documentation, safety standards, design reviews, and Stage-Gate requirements. Drive continuous improvement across design processes, tools, engineering workflows, and product quality. Participate in assembly testing, competitive product evaluations, and process ECNs. Why This Role Stands Out You own machines from concept → customer delivery Zero red tape — fast decisions and high engineering autonomy Deep in-house capability: full machine shop, fabrication, assembly, controls, and testing Large R&D runway for next-gen machines High visibility with VP, Director, and Engineering leadership Hands-on, technical leadership role—not management overhead Required Background 7+ years mechanical design experience in packaging machinery, industrial automation, or capital equipment. Strong proficiency in SolidWorks and PDM/data management. Proven success driving projects through formal engineering processes (Stage Gate, VA/VE, NPD, etc.). Strong understanding of machine controls components (motors, drives, sensors, pneumatics, HMIs, PLC interfaces). Hands-on experience with machining, fabrication, assembly, and DFM. Ability to lead cross-functional teams and manage multiple projects simultaneously. Excellent problem-solving, organizational, and communication skills. Deep mechanical systems knowledge and machine/tooling design experience. Strong computer skills (CAD + Microsoft Office). Independent, decisive, and able to work with minimal oversight.
